most games will not be able to see the controller since it does not use dinput or xinput
there are a few rc drone/plane sim programs that can use it in usb mode
not sure what he wants to do beyond that
they are not seen as 'game controllers' just 'human input devices'
if he wants to save or apply settings or update firmware, just run its software to do that using the controllers usb cable/adapter/port
or drone sim or flight controller programmer can use it through the flight controllers usb port, as long as the receiver is powered using drone battery or from the flight controller when its powered from the pc va usb
tx -> usb -> pc
to update firmware or save/load settings to the controller
tx -> rf -> rx -> data(single digital sbus/ibus or multiple pwm signals) -> flight controller -> usb -> pc
to program the flight controller or use on some flight sim software
